> glibtoolize , aclocal and autoheader calls succeeds as far as I
> understand
> but automake fails as follows (snipped it, see the comple list at the
> end of mail):
>
> nyholkumac2:trunk nyholku$ glibtoolize --force
> You should update your `aclocal.m4' by running aclocal.
> nyholkumac2:trunk nyholku$ aclocal
> configure.ac:107: warning: macro `AM_PROG_LIBTOOL' not found in
> library
> nyholkumac2:trunk nyholku$ autoheader
> nyholkumac2:trunk nyholku$ automake --force-missing --add-missing
> cli/Makefile.am:5: Libtool library used but `LIBTOOL' is undefined
> cli/Makefile.am:5:   The usual way to define `LIBTOOL' is to add
> `AC_PROG_LIBTOOL'
> cli/Makefile.am:5:   to `configure.ac' and run `aclocal' and `autoconf'
> again.
> cli/Makefile.am:5:   If `AC_PROG_LIBTOOL' is in `configure.ac', make
> sure
> cli/Makefile.am:5:   its definition is in aclocal's search path.

You might need to install libtool, glibtool, libtool-dev, libtool-devel,
glibtool-devel or whatever package (does MacOS have packages?!?) contains
libtool.m4 (or glibtool.m4) and make it accessible in aclocal's search path
(which includes /usr/share/aclocal, use aclocal --print-ac-dir to find  
out).
If you do not have libtool.m4 (or glibtool.m4) providing the  
AC_PROG_LIBTOOL
and AM_PROG_LIBTOOL macros, you need to get them somewhere else.
